Zinc is mainly used as a protective coating for iron and steel (galvanising). It is further used for the production of zinc alloys (e.g. brass), rolled zinc, zinc dust (a pigment and a reducing agent), and zinc compounds (e.g. zinc oxide).
Reaction of Zn with H2SO4 depends on concentration of acid.
Zn + H2 SO4 ZnSO4 + H2
Zn + conc. 2 H2SO4 ZnSO4 + SO2 + 2 H2O
1. When zinc reacts with very dilute nitric acid it produces NH4.NO3.4Zn + 10HNO3 (dilute) 4Zn(NO3)2 + NH4NO3 + 3H2O
2. Zinc reacts with dilute Nitric acid to produce Zinc nitrate, nitric oxide and water3Zn + 8HNO 3Zn(NO) + 2NO + 4HO
3. Zinc reacts with concentrated Nitric acid to produce Zinc nitrate, nitrogen dioxide and water.Zn + 4HNO Zn(NO) + 2NO + 2HO
